Foodics Launches Table Talks to Spotlight Data-Driven Restaurant Growth Across MENA

Foodics, a leading restaurant management and payments technology platform in the MENA region, has announced the launch of Table Talks by Foodics, a new hospitality-focused initiative created to bring together restaurant founders, operators, creators, and industry professionals for open discussions on building and scaling successful restaurant businesses.

Designed as an exclusive, invite-only dinner series, Table Talks moves beyond traditional conference panels to create meaningful conversations in real hospitality environments where restaurant brands are actively developed and expanded. The initiative combines founder stories with operational insights and real business data to offer practical learning experiences for the industry.

The inaugural edition was held at Lila Molino in Alserkal Avenue, Dubai, on June 18 and featured Shaw Lash, founder of Lila Taqueria and Lila Molino. The event welcomed guests into the venue’s working production kitchen for an evening focused on entrepreneurship, culinary craftsmanship, and the realities of scaling independent hospitality concepts.

Shaw Lash’s journey has emerged as one of Dubai’s notable hospitality success stories. After transitioning from a corporate career, she launched Lila Taqueria in 2023, introducing a wood-fired taqueria concept built around heirloom Mexican corn and traditional preparation methods. The brand later expanded with the launch of Lila Molino in 2024, combining all-day dining, coffee roasting, retail concepts, and in-house masa production, followed by Tacos Caminos in 2025.

Throughout this growth journey, Foodics supported operational management across all stages of expansion, helping transform the business into an independent restaurant group built on consistency, operational efficiency, and disciplined execution.

During the event, Foodics revealed exclusive operational insights demonstrating how technology contributed to the company’s rapid expansion. Since 2023, the group has processed more than 85,000 orders through the Foodics platform, growing from a single concept into a three-brand, five-location hospitality group within three years.

The session also highlighted the role of real-time operational and customer analytics in enabling more informed business decisions and sustainable growth. According to data presented during the event, Lila Molino recorded a 98% year-on-year increase in orders between 2024 and 2025 from a single location alone.

This performance was supported by Foodics’ integrated ecosystem, which consolidates point-of-sale systems, sub-cashier operations, and delivery platform orders into a unified operational dashboard, giving operators a complete view of business performance.

Attendees were also presented with insights into customer purchasing patterns and menu optimisation strategies. Signature items and customer favourites continued driving repeat visits, while selected menu offerings recorded more than 400% growth in demand within a single month, illustrating the value of data-led menu decisions.

Today, Lila Molino contributes more than 54% of the group’s lifetime orders, demonstrating how strong operational systems and technology can support business growth beyond physical expansion.

Commenting on the launch, Belal Zahran, Chief Revenue Officer of Foodics, said that Table Talks was created to strengthen industry connections and reveal the operational decisions behind successful hospitality brands.

He noted that restaurant growth requires more than a strong concept and highlighted the importance of operational discipline, consistency, and informed decision-making at every stage of development.

Foodics stated that the initiative reflects its broader commitment to supporting the hospitality sector not only through technology solutions but also by creating opportunities for knowledge-sharing, collaboration, and industry advancement.

Table Talks by Foodics will continue as a recurring series, bringing together hospitality founders and operators every few months for transparent discussions about the future of dining and restaurant growth across the region.
